Job description
Provide professional leadership and management for the department to ensure high-quality teaching of the relevant subject, effective use of resources and improved standards of achievement for pupils.
Overall responsibility for the effective running of the department, including management of teaching staff and resources.
Organise and manage the department in line with the aims and objectives of the school.
Responsible for ensuring high standards of teaching and learning in the relevant subject area including overseeing the professional development of staff and keeping abreast of recent developments in the subject.
Evaluate the effectiveness of teaching and learning and provide support and guidance to staff where appropriate. Set priorities and targets for the department.
To ensure that Arabic, Islamic and UAE Social Studies departments receive very good ratings in the ADEK inspection.
Skills
ADEK qualified candidate
Attested Bachelor’s/Master's Degree in Education with equivalency
Valid teaching license
IELTS score 6 (updated)
Qualified/licensed teacher specializing in the relevant subject area (Arabic & Islamic). Up-to-date subject knowledge with proven success in raising student attainment.
Knowledge of the use of ICT to aid teaching and learning.
Adherence to the UAE Ministry of Education (MoE) compulsory subjects with details pertaining to the promotion of the Arabic language and UAE culture and national identity
At least five (5) years of relevant teaching experience.
At least one (1) year experience as head of department/senior leader

About the Company
GEMS Education is a pioneering education company with an international network of award winning K-12 schools. Over the past 55 years GEMS has grown from one school to being a truly global company with one incredible mission – to make quality education available to every student. Over 20,000 education professionals unlock the potential of over 250,000 students across 14 countries each and every day, preparing children of all ages for real world success.
